Greece - Export of Bearing Parts
Since 2014, Greece Export of Bearing Parts rose 6.8% year on year. With $105,798.23 in 2019, the country was number 64 comparing other countries in Export of Bearing Parts. Greece is overtaken by New Zealand, which was number 63 at $107,543.27 and is followed by Argentina at $84,833.28. China ranked the highest with $975,009,933.62 in 2019, an increase of 1.5% versus 2018. Germany, Japan and Romania resp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Uganda recorded the best 5 years average growth at +373.5% per year, while Tanzania was the worst growing country at -64.7% per year.
